Deactivating Your Facebook Account
If you want to temporarily take a break from Facebook without deleting your account, you can deactivate it. When you deactivate your account:
- Your profile will be hidden from other users.
- You won’t be able to log in to Facebook or use Messenger.
- Your friends won’t be able to send you messages or see your posts.
- Your groups and pages will remain active, but you won’t be able to post or comment.
To deactivate your Facebook account:
- Click on the down arrow in the top right corner of any Facebook page.
- Select “Settings & Privacy” from the menu.
- Click on “Settings.”
- Click on “Your Facebook Information” in the left-hand column.
- Click on “Deactivation and Deletion.”
- Click on “Deactivate Account.”
- Enter your password and click on “Continue.”
- Click on “Deactivate.” 12
Your account will be deactivated immediately. You can reactivate your account at any time by logging back in to Facebook.

Deleting Your Facebook Account
Deleting your Facebook account is the most permanent way to remove your phone number from Facebook. When you delete your account, all of your data, including your phone number, will be permanently deleted from Facebook’s servers. To delete your Facebook account, follow these steps:
- Click the down arrow in the top right corner of any Facebook page.
- Select “Settings & Privacy” from the drop-down menu.
- Click “Settings” from the left-hand menu.
- Scroll down to the bottom of the page and click “Your Facebook Information.”
- Click “Deactivation and Deletion.”
- Click “Delete Account” and follow the on-screen instructions.
Once you have deleted your Facebook account, your phone number will be permanently removed from Facebook’s servers. However, it is important to note that Facebook may retain some of your data, such as your IP address and the dates you logged into your account, for security and legal purposes.

Blocking Unwanted Calls and Texts
If you are receiving unwanted calls or texts from a specific number, you can block it. By blocking the number, Facebook will stop ringing or sending you texts from that particular number. Here are the steps to block a number on Facebook:
- Open the Facebook app.
- Tap on the three horizontal lines in the bottom right corner.
- Scroll down and tap on “Settings.”
- Tap on “Blocking.”
- Enter the phone number you want to block.
- Tap on the “Block” button.
Once you have blocked a number, you will no longer receive any calls or texts from that number. You can unblock a number at any time by following the same steps and tapping on the “Unblock” button.
You can also block a number on Facebook by reporting them as spam. To do this, open the conversation with the person you want to block. Tap on the three dots in the top right corner and select “Report Spam.” Facebook will review your report and take action if necessary.

Reporting Spam or Harassment
If you are receiving unwanted or harassing messages from someone, you can report them to Facebook. To do this:
1. Go to the message thread with the person you want to report.
2. Tap the three dots in the top-right corner of the screen.
3. Select “Report Spam or Harassment.”
4. You will be asked to select the reason for reporting the person. Choose the option that best describes the situation.
5. Tap “Send Report.”
6. Facebook will review your report and take appropriate action, such as removing the offending person from your account or blocking them from contacting you on Facebook.

How to Delete Your Phone Number on Facebook
If you’re no longer comfortable sharing your phone number on Facebook, you can easily remove it from your profile. Here’s how:
- Log into Facebook and click on the arrow in the top-right corner.
- Select "Settings & Privacy" and then "Settings."
- Click on "Phone" in the left-hand menu.
- Enter your password and click on "Remove Phone Number."
Your phone number will now be removed from Facebook. Keep in mind that this will also disable any two-factor authentication you have set up using your phone number.
